Calabrian strongatura with cherry tomatoes and anchovies

The Calabrian strongatura with cherry tomatoes and anchovies is a first dish that embodies the essence of Calabrian cuisine, a cuisine that knows how to be simple and, at the same time, extraordinarily rich in flavours. The stronnatura, an ancient, rustic and porous pasta, retains and absorbs the sauce, allowing the flavors of the other ingredients to blend perfectly. The anchoviesthey slowly melt in the hot oil, enriching the sauté with their enveloping flavour. The cherry tomatoes, sweet and juicy, contrast with the flavor of the anchovies, while the Taggiasca olives, small and fleshy, add a savory and slightly bitter note which further enriches the seasoning. The final touch is given by the breadcrumbs, golden and crunchy, which adds a special texture to your dish. Perfect for those who love the strong and authentic flavors of the Mediterranean tradition.
